139 Proverbs about Wish
1. 
The king cannot rule as he wishes.
2. 
Who neither believes heaven or hell, the devil heartily wishes him well.
3. 
Who would wish to be valued must make himself scarce.
4. 
If you wish to learn the highest truths, begin with the alphabet.
5. 
When your companions get drunk and fight, Take up your hat, and wish them good night.
6. 
If every day was a sunny day, who would not wish for rain?
7. 
If you wish to be good, first believe that you are bad.
8. 
It is not good for all our wishes to be filled; through sickness we recognize the value of health; through evil, the value of good; through hunger, the value of food; through exertion, the value of rest.
9. 
If you wish to know the mind of a man, listen to his words.
10. 
If you wish to know what most occupies a man's thoughts, you have only to listen to his conversation.
11. 
Our wishes are like little children -- the more you indulge the more they want from you.
12. 
Shadows are formed all along the wishes of the sun.
13. 
Treat thoughts as guests and wishes as children.
14. 
Better do it than wish it done.
15. 
Great souls have wills; feeble ones have only wishes.
16. 
If wishes were horses, beggars would ride.
17. 
I wish that he would sink as deep in the ground as a hare can run in ten years.
18. 
Wishes are the echo of a lazy will.
19. 
Do not speak about a thing, or wish it done, but do it.
20. 
Those who wish to sing always find a song.
